Size: a a a

2020 July 15

IL

Ignat Loskutov in pro.cxx
и в вопросе не гарантировали отсортированность
источник

v

vehlwn in pro.cxx
Побитый Кирпич
А что в расте такого?
Боров чекер и сильная типизация.
источник

AT

Anatoly Tomilov in pro.cxx
Ignat Loskutov
и в вопросе не гарантировали отсортированность
подразумевал, конечно. Иначе как получить за сумму длин?
источник

ПК

Побитый Кирпич... in pro.cxx
vehlwn
Боров чекер и сильная типизация.
Ну такое
источник

IL

Ignat Loskutov in pro.cxx
ну хешсеты в целом спасают
источник

v

vehlwn in pro.cxx
И итераторы функциональные.
источник

ПК

Побитый Кирпич... in pro.cxx
vehlwn
И итераторы функциональные.
Мне только стандартный пакетный манагер нравится, а в остальном не стоит того чтоб переходить
источник

ПК

Побитый Кирпич... in pro.cxx
vehlwn
И итераторы функциональные.
Это что вообще такое?
источник

AT

Anatoly Tomilov in pro.cxx
Ignat Loskutov
ну хешсеты в целом спасают
нет. Не годится. Можно написать за сумму длин вручную. Мне надо аналог в стандартной библиотеке. С интерфейсом как у std::merge
источник

CD

Constantine Drozdov in pro.cxx
Anatoly Tomilov
ух ты! Новьё. Думал пробел есть)
про set_intersection мне когда-то падаван на кружке рассказал, не самые известные части STL
источник

AT

Anatoly Tomilov in pro.cxx
Constantine Drozdov
про set_intersection мне когда-то падаван на кружке рассказал, не самые известные части STL
а как он здесь поможет?
источник

CD

Constantine Drozdov in pro.cxx
Anatoly Tomilov
а как он здесь поможет?
set_union парный к нему метод, они всегда были
источник

AT

Anatoly Tomilov in pro.cxx
так они ни в какой комбинации не решают задачу
источник

CD

Constantine Drozdov in pro.cxx
Anatoly Tomilov
так они ни в какой комбинации не решают задачу
Тогда я не понял, что надо сделать
источник

v

vehlwn in pro.cxx
Побитый Кирпич
Это что вообще такое?
Уже ничего, потому что в с++20 есть ренжи.
источник

ПК

Побитый Кирпич... in pro.cxx
vehlwn
Уже ничего, потому что в с++20 есть ренжи.
Так и думал
источник

CD

Constantine Drozdov in pro.cxx
set_intersection выполняет && для двух упорядоченных множеств, set_union выполняет ||
источник

IL

Ignat Loskutov in pro.cxx
Anatoly Tomilov
нет. Не годится. Можно написать за сумму длин вручную. Мне надо аналог в стандартной библиотеке. С интерфейсом как у std::merge
Можно написать адаптер над парой итераторов, скипающий дубликаты. Ровно такой функции в STL, кажется, нет.
источник

v

vehlwn in pro.cxx
Побитый Кирпич
Так и думал
Еще бы кто-то в реальности использовал с++20, а не легаси с с++11.
источник

AT

Anatoly Tomilov in pro.cxx
надо сделать вот что: смержить два сортированных рэнжа так же как std::merge, но чтобы только один элемент из равных попадал в выходную последовательность (от первого рэнжа, допустим)
источник